Galmed Pharmaceuticals Expands Patent Portfolio for Aramchol
Recently, Galmed Pharmaceuticals Ltd. has made significant strides in its patent protection strategy for its leading drug candidate, Aramchol. This advancement is marked by the recent approval of a new patent in South Korea, complementing existing patents granted in various international jurisdictions, including the United States and Europe. The new patent is a crucial milestone as it will provide protection for Aramchol until July 2042 in the U.S., solidifying its market position.
Understanding Aramchol: A First-in-Class Therapeutic
Aramchol is an innovative drug candidate that is far along in the development process, being Phase 3 ready. In clinical studies, it has demonstrated promising results in improving liver fibrosis, which is essential for patients suffering from non-alcoholic fatty liver diseases. Its effectiveness coupled with a strong safety profile makes it an attractive option for combination therapies targeting metabolic disorders.
The Strategic Combination with Rezdiffra
The newly secured patent specifically covers the use of Aramchol in combination with Madrigal Pharmaceuticals' Rezdiffra (resmetirom), aimed at managing metabolic dysfunction-associated steatohepatitis (MASH). This combination therapy approach is in response to the growing recognition that single-agent therapies may not provide sufficient efficacy for many patients. Consequently, the integration of Aramchol with Rezdiffra is anticipated to maximize treatment benefits and improve patient outcomes.

About Galmed Pharmaceuticals Ltd.
Galmed Pharmaceuticals Ltd. is a biopharmaceutical company that has dedicated its focus primarily on the development of Aramchol for liver diseases. The company actively pursues opportunities to broaden its product pipeline, striving to address various cardiometabolic conditions. Their commitment extends beyond NASH to investigate potential oncological applications for Aramchol as well.
